By Rajesh Gunasundaram
Take the protection of your ASP.NET net API to the subsequent point utilizing probably the most awesome defense ideas around
About This Book
- This publication has been thoroughly up-to-date for ASP.NET internet API 2.0 together with the recent positive aspects of ASP.NET internet API akin to Cross-Origin source Sharing (CORS) and OWIN self-hosting
- Learn a number of ideas to safe ASP.NET net API, together with uncomplicated authentication utilizing authentication filters, types, home windows Authentication, exterior authentication prone, and integrating ASP.NET's id system
- An easy-to-follow consultant to permit SSL, hinder Cross-Site Request Forgery (CSRF) assaults, and let CORS in ASP.NET internet API
Who This ebook Is For
This ebook is meant for somebody who has past wisdom of constructing ASP.NET internet API functions. sturdy operating wisdom and adventure with C# and.NET Framework are must haves for this book.
What you'll Learn
- Secure your net API via allowing Secured Socket Layer (SSL)
- Manage your application's consumer debts through integrating ASP.NET's identification system
- Ensure the protection of your net API by means of enforcing uncomplicated authentication
- Implement varieties and home windows authentication to safe your internet API
- Use exterior authentication equivalent to fb and Twitter to authenticate a request to an online API
- Protect your internet API from CSRF attacks
- Enable CORS on your internet API to explicitly let a few cross-origin requests whereas rejecting others
- Fortify your net API utilizing OAuth2
This booklet contains the recent good points of ASP.NET internet API 2 to help you to safe an ASP.NET internet API and make a well-informed selection whilst selecting the right safeguard mechanism on your safety requirements.
We begin via displaying you ways to establish a browser patron to make use of ASP.NET internet API prone. We then disguise ASP.NET internet API's defense structure, authentication, and authorization that can assist you safe an internet API from unauthorized clients. subsequent, you'll easy methods to use SSL with ASP.NET internet API, together with utilizing SSL patron certificate, and combine the ASP.NET identification approach with ASP.NET internet API.
We'll make it easier to safe an internet API utilizing OAuth2 to authenticate opposed to a club database utilizing OWIN middleware. it is possible for you to to take advantage of neighborhood logins to ship authenticated requests utilizing OAuth2. We additionally clarify tips to safe an online API utilizing varieties authentication and the way clients can log in with their home windows credentials utilizing built-in home windows authentication. you'll come to appreciate the necessity for exterior authentication providers to let OAuth/OpenID and social media authentication. we will then assist you enforce anti-Cross-Site Request Forgery (CSRF) measures in ASP.NET internet API.
Finally, you can find tips on how to permit Cross-Origin source Sharing (CORS) on your internet API application.
Style and approach
Each bankruptcy is devoted to a particular protection approach, in a task-based and easy-to-follow means. many of the chapters are followed with resource code that demonstrates the step by step directions of enforcing the procedure, and comprises a proof of the way each one process works.
Read Online or Download ASP.NET Web API Security Essentials PDF
Best application development books
In DetailThe Play! Framework 2 has been created for internet builders which are construction internet functions. The middle proposal is to target the HTTP gains and to allow them via a simplification lens. development an online software not calls for a configuration section, an atmosphere setup, or an extended improvement lifecycle - it really is built-in!
Key FeaturesCreate hybrid cellular functions through combining the features of Ionic, Cordova, and AngularJSReduce the time to industry your program utilizing Ionic, that is helping in speedy program developmentDetailed code examples and reasons, supporting you wake up and working with Ionic speedy and easilyBook DescriptionWith the expansion of the start-up industry, the time it takes to industry your app principles is important.
Boost intriguing real-world Python-based net purposes with Neo4j utilizing frameworks akin to Flask, Py2neo, and DjangoAbout This BookDevelop a suite of universal functions and ideas with Neo4j and PythonSecure and installation the Neo4j database in productionA step by step consultant on imposing and deploying interactive Python-based net purposes on graph information modelWho This e-book Is ForIf you're a Python developer and wish to extend your realizing of Python-based net purposes over Neo4j graph facts versions, this can be the e-book for you.
Key FeaturesExploit Sinatra to layout an internet applicationIntegrate exterior, inner, and inline CSS and use a few renowned CSS frameworksDeploy an software onto your personal server or on a cloud program platformBook DescriptionSinatra is a Ruby framework that's time-honored within the undefined. you should use it to make a single-page net app or a large-scale one.
- User-Centered Design: A Developer's Guide to Building User-Friendly Applications
- Future Generation Grids (CoreGrid)
- Das HTML5 Lernbuch: Grundwissen für Webdesigner/innen (Band 1) (German Edition)
- Engineering Psychology and Cognitive Ergonomics: Volume 4: Job Design, Product Design and Human-computer Interaction (Engineering Psychology and Cognitive Ergonomics Series)
- Manga Studio 5 Beginner's Guide
- (MCTS): Microsoft Windows Small Business Server 2011 Standard, Configuring (70-169) Certification Guide
Additional resources for ASP.NET Web API Security Essentials
ASP.NET Web API Security Essentials by Rajesh Gunasundaram